WebI personally prefer the 457 plan and invest more in 457 than the 401k (I don't invest in the 401k unless I max out the 457 in any given year). My reasons are as follows: The 457 plan allows you to withdraw funds prior to age 59.5. You can withdraw funds upon separation from the state with no early withdrawal penalty. WebNov 21, 2024 · Watch on. You can save in a 403 (b) plan, the government equivalent to a 401 (k) plan in the private sector. But you can save the same amount in a 457 (b) plan. So in 2024, that would be $22,500 (under age 50) in each plan or $45,000 in both! In the private sector, you can only save $22,500 (under 50) for 2024 across all plans.
